A reputable 45 bed medical center is actively searching for an experienced Speech Language Pathologist.  

The reliable Speech Language Pathologist will be responsible for the following:

  • Evaluate patients and their speech, cognitive, linguistic, and swallowing disorders.
  • Plan therapy programs designed for specific disorders.
  • Conducts specific, planned out, and proven therapies.
  • Informs family members how to monitor and practice speech methods.
  • Organize and maintain patient records.
  • Instruct diet alterations.
  • Communicate with physicians, nurses, and ancillary staff members. 

The Speech Language Pathologist at this critical access hospital will provide inpatient and outpatient services to its tight-knit community in central Washington and provide care to diverse populations. The Speech Language Pathologist will conduct therapy specific to their patients disorders across the lifespan, but have a focus on pediatric populations. With previous experience providing speech therapy in hospital settings, the Speech Language Pathologist will be a part of a cohesive team of physicians, providers, nurses, and ancillary staff that all work together to ensure optimal patient outcomes. 

The Speech Language Pathologist will have their Speech Language Pathologist with Certificate of Clinical Competence (SLP-CCC) credentials. The Speech Language Pathologist will also have their Master’s degree in Speech Therapy or Speech Pathology and be certified by the American Speech-Language and hearing Association.
